Output 39705334440437876e97940f75cbd4f503c1564e90797d16fcf669b9b5e54699:5

value
14859387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5069c157b4f83bb8bc6930330675bc148b7a3730 OP_EQUAL
address
MFELynBcGa5zytj2hBFdxYxqrHLa4puqox
transaction
39705334440437876e97940f75cbd4f503c1564e90797d16fcf669b9b5e54699
spent
true